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9635958 5736800 746200 611
77 23022 339602
77 23022 339602
895656148 65 75226 10097271 481135
All about undefined
Interested in learning more?
77 23022 339602
895656148 65 75226 10097271 481135
See more
76003203996 335318971 2699751473
07 2411 78
See more
104738302 45730
9126398 18170872700 0298
See more